Select Brand:

Show All

£106.21

Dispatch on next business day

£194.54

Dispatch on next business day

£167.59

Dispatch on next business day

£121.45

Dispatch on next business day

£204.14

Dispatch on next business day

£188.75

Dispatch on next business day

£218.22

Dispatch on next business day

£207.76

Dispatch on next business day

£194.35

Dispatch on next business day

£129.46

Dispatch on next business day

£106.58

Dispatch on next business day

£110.29

Dispatch on next business day